5 things to consider when buying a Bluetooth speaker
Bluetooth speakers have maintained their popularity in the market for a while now. Not only are they generally handy and portable to carry on adventures, but they also do not compromise on sound quality. However, these devices can be quite expensive, so it is always better to check certain specifications before making a purchase. Let’s learn about the five most important things customers should keep in mind when buying a Bluetooth speaker. Battery life One of the major selling points of Bluetooth speakers is the ability to use them wirelessly. This feature makes their battery life an important specification to consider when purchasing one. When riddled with a speaker with poor battery life, one is likely to spend more time looking for a plug point to charge the speaker constantly, which can be inconvenient. While the speaker’s battery life may not be a significant concern for home use, it is essential for those planning to use the speaker for longer periods. It is recommended to invest in a speaker that can run for 8-12 hours at a single charge to avoid the hassle of frequent charging. 11 types of industrial mixers and their uses
Almost every industry uses mixers to grind materials and achieve homogeneous mixtures or product consistency. Usually, these mixers are categorized based on what material they mix (such as solids, liquids, or gasses), the type of force they employ (rotation, pressure, or gravity), and their core functions. Mixers and mixing equipment are vital components of many manufacturing processes. Here are the eleven most popular types of mixers and their core uses. Liquefier A liquefier mixer brings solid and semi-solid ingredients to a liquid consistency. It is mainly used in the food industry for making sauces, ice cream, candies, dressings, and other food products. The mixer helps liquify flours, starches, emulsifiers, frozen products, etc. A liquefier is used when the products must be made in large quantities. It takes minutes to transform the matter, which is why it is so popular. Disperser A disperser is another industrial food mixer that helps break down powdered solids like flour and give it a lump-free batter-like or liquid consistency. Homogenizer This is another popular industrial food-mixing equipment. A homogenizer uses high-pressure mechanical force to push mixtures through a tight space and create a fine consistency. However, the machine is not built to mix highly coarse components.

7 signs one’s home needs new windows and doors
Windows and doors are an important part of a house, ensuring security, insulation, and aesthetic appeal. Over time, these components may face wear and tear and need replacements. One is advised to replace windows and doors if they detect problems to not only improve comfort and ventilation but also to save energy bills and enhance the overall value of the property. Here are 7 signs that indicate one may need new windows or doors: Increasing electricity bills If one has noticed an abnormal spike in electricity bills recently or needs to adjust the heating or air-conditioning, it may be because of faulty windows. One is advised to test the windows by feeling for drafts on a cold day or by placing a burning lamp nearby to check for leaks. Any coolness or light seepage suggests poor insulation. In this case, one may need to go for window replacement. It’s best to opt for energy-efficient options or heat-insulating windows for best results. Visible damage to the frame Door frames or window frames may deteriorate as the material ages, whether it is glass or wood. This is mainly because they are exposed to harsh weather conditions like excessive heat and humidity. This can cause visible damage to the frame, including chipped paint, scrapes, and scratches.

Volvo XC90 – Features to note before the Black Friday sale

The Volvo XC90 is a midsize hybrid SUV that combines everyday practicality with a touch of refinement. This model has a premium feel, thanks to its updated exterior styling and a thoughtfully upgraded cabin. Additionally, the car comes equipped with all-wheel drive across all variants, and its powertrain lineup includes turbocharged engines and a plug-in hybrid option. Those interested in the Volvo XC90 should consider its features to make an informed decision during the Black Friday sale. Pricing The starting price for the 2025 XC90 is set at over $58,000. Going up the trim level means buyers can expect to spend up to $83,000. The lineup has different starting prices for each trim level, with the T8 Ultra Bright Theme, T8 Plus Bright Theme, and T8 Core Bright Theme as the highest-cost models. At the lower end of the lineup’s price spectrum are B5 Core Bright Theme, B5 Plus Bright Theme, and B6 Core Bright Theme. Fuel economy The Volvo XC90 comes with all-wheel drive as standard, regardless of the powertrain. The entry-level models have a 2L 4-cylinder turbocharged engine producing 247 horsepower. The mid-level B6 variants deliver 295 horsepower. The higher T8 models are paired with a plug-in hybrid system, providing an electric range of up to 33 miles and a combined fuel economy of 58 mpg. The base models are known to deliver a combined mileage of 26mpg. According to EPA estimates, the XC90 gets 22mpg in the city and 27mpg on highways. Overall, the combined EPA rating is similar across the lineup, with estimates of 26mpg combined. Performance Drivers can enjoy the Volvo XC90’s precise steering response. The steering wheel provides a featherlight feel, making it easier to maneuver twists and turns. Some models also offer an air suspension option, and the eight-speed automatic transmission, combined with the car’s smooth suspension, ensures a smooth driving experience on different road types.
